Essential Questions About GriefShare Groups Near Me: Format and Structure
When researching GriefShare groups near me, understanding the meeting structure will help you feel prepared and comfortable. Here are the first three crucial questions to ask:
Question 1: "What is the typical format of your GriefShare group meetings?"
Most GriefShare groups near me follow a three-part format: video seminar, group discussion, and personal workbook activities. However, each group may have unique elements. Knowing the format helps you mentally prepare for the session and understand how participation works. Some groups emphasize discussion more heavily, while others focus on the educational video content. This question helps set clear expectations about how the meeting will flow.
Question 2: "What materials or resources should I bring to GriefShare groups near me?"
Many GriefShare groups provide workbooks for a small fee, while others might ask you to bring specific materials. Some groups encourage bringing personal comfort items like tissues, water bottles, or photos of loved ones. Understanding what to bring helps you arrive prepared and feel more confident in this new social setting.
Question 3: "How long do the GriefShare group sessions typically last?"
GriefShare meetings generally run between 90 minutes and two hours. Knowing the time commitment helps you plan your schedule accordingly and ensures you won't feel rushed or surprised by the session length. This is especially important if you're balancing multiple responsibilities while seeking grief support.
Important Questions About Policies in GriefShare Groups Near Me
Understanding the policies of GriefShare groups near me creates a foundation of trust and comfort. The following four questions address crucial policy aspects:
Question 4: "What is your confidentiality policy in this GriefShare group?"
Confidentiality is essential when sharing personal grief experiences. Most GriefShare groups near me maintain strict confidentiality policies, but it's important to understand exactly how your privacy will be protected. This question helps establish trust and creates a safe environment where you can express yourself openly without worrying about your experiences being shared outside the group.
Question 5: "Is there a fee to attend GriefShare groups near me?"
While many GriefShare groups request a donation for materials or charge a nominal fee for workbooks (typically $15-20), most don't require payment for attendance. Understanding any financial expectations upfront prevents awkward surprises and helps you prepare accordingly. Some groups offer scholarships or fee waivers for those experiencing financial hardship.
Question 6: "What is the leadership approach in your GriefShare group?"
GriefShare groups are typically led by people who have experienced significant loss themselves. Understanding the facilitators' backgrounds and leadership approach helps you gauge whether their style resonates with your needs. Some leaders take a more directive approach, while others primarily facilitate discussion. This information helps you determine if the group's guidance style matches your preferences.
Question 7: "Can I join the GriefShare group at any time or is there a specific start date?"
Many GriefShare groups near me operate as continuous cycles where you can join at any point, while others follow a specific 13-week curriculum with designated start dates. Understanding the entry process helps you time your participation effectively. If you're eager to begin immediately, knowing whether you can join mid-cycle is valuable information.
